Mock grading is the students best chance to see if they are ready for the real grading. It is conducted with the same formality and procedure and will help the student best prepare themselves for the real grading two week slater.

All students receive written feedback to help them improve and be ready for the grading a week and half later on Wednesday 29th March.. If you cannot make your start time please speak to Mr. Shillabeer and we will try to accommodate you.
